I do love wifi and use it on a secure site, but I would not use it for anything that requires privacy on an open network.
While the chances are slim that a hacker will be close enough to hack into your system via the open network, it can still happen.
If you can log onto someone elses open network, that means that anyone with a snooping program can look into what sites you are visiting and what passwords you are using.
I don't know about Canada but in the US and at least Taiwan, it's illegal to connect onto someone else's network without permission. I read about a teenager being sued for accessing a neighbors wifi network and the teenager found guilty in Taiwan. Only reason I know about the Taiwan issue.
As to hacking into an open network, I saw a demonstration on why a secured network is best and how someone can see what you are doing on an open network with a sniffer program.
Also setup your network with a hard password with numbers and letters and nothing as so simple as being your name, etc...
